#e6c4c6 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e6c4c6 is composed of 90.2% red, 76.9% green and 77.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 14.8% magenta, 13.9%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 356.5 degrees, a saturation of 40.5% and a lightness of 83.5%. #e6c4c6 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#cd898d. Closest websafe color is: #ffcccc.

Shades and Tints of #e6c4c6

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0a0405 is the darkest color, while #fdfbfb is the lightest one.
